The Immigrant Investor Program, likewise referred to as the EB-5 Visa Program, was developed by the U.S. Congress in 1990 under the Migration Act of 1990 or IMMACT90. Its key function: to stimulate the united state economy through job production and capital expense by international investors.
This included minimizing the minimal investment from $1 million to $500,000. Over time, adjustments have actually raised the minimum financial investment to $800,000 in TEAs and $1.05 million in other areas.

Visas are "scheduled" each financial year: 20% for country, 10% for high unemployment, and 2% for framework. Extra reserves carry over to the following year. Developers in rural areas, high unemployment locations, and framework jobs can take advantage of a committed swimming pool of visas. Capitalists targeting these certain locations have a raised probability of visa accessibility.Financiers now have the possibility to spend in government-backed framework projects. Financiers need to be mindful of the accepted kinds of investment funds and plans. Financiers and their family members already lawfully in the United state and qualified for a visa number may simultaneously submit applications for change of status along with or while awaiting adjudication of the investor's I-526 request.
This streamlines the process for investors currently in the United state, expediting their capacity to change standing and preventing consular visa processing. Investors looking for a quicker handling time could be extra likely to spend in rural projects.

Seeking U.S. government details and solutions?To certify, candidates have to spend in brand-new or at-risk commercial enterprises and produce permanent settings for 10 qualifying employees. The United state economic situation benefits most when an area is at threat and the new capitalist can offer a working facility with complete time work.
TEAs my latest blog post were implemented right into the investor visa program to urge investing in places with the best demand. TEAs can be backwoods or that site areas that experience high joblessness. A rural area is: beyond common cosmopolitan analytical locations (MSA), which is a city and the surrounding areas within the outer border of a city or town with a population of 20,000 or more A high joblessness area: has actually experienced unemployment of a minimum of 150% of the national average rate An EB-5 local facility can be a public or private economic unit that promotes economic development.
